The Cmos Cookbook Contains All You Need To Know To Understand And Successfully Use Cmos (Complementary Metaloxide Semiconductor) Integrated Circuits. Written In A 'Cookbook' Format That Requires Little Math, This Practical, Useroriented Book Covers All The Basics For Working With Digital Logic And Many Of Its End Appilations.Whether You'Re A Newcomver To Logic And Electronics Or A Senior Design Engineer, You'Ll Find Cmos Cookbook And Its Examples Helpful As A Selflearning Guide, A Reference Handbook, A Projectidea Book, Or A Text For Teaching Others Digital Logic At The High School Through University Levels.In The Pages Of This Revised Edition, You'Ll Discover: *What Cmos Is, Who Makes It, And How The Basic Transistors, Inverters, And Logic And Transmission Gates Work*Cmos Usage Rules, Powersuppy Examples, And Information On Breadboards, State Testing, Tools, And Interfacing*Discussions Of The Latest Cmos Devices And Subfamilies, Including The 74C, 74Hc, And 74Hct Series That Streamline Ttl And Cmos Interfacing*An Indepth Look At Multivibrators Including Astable, Monostable, And Bistable And Linear Techniques*Clockedlogic Designs And The Extensive Applications Of Jk And Dtype Flipflops*A Helpful Appendix Featuring A Ttltocmos Conversion Chart
